Transaction 15135a068307bc8a75da42b58774d8cd30b00d87eabc1e5f65e39ddbe04a321f
1 Input
1 Output
-
15135a068307bc8a75da42b58774d8cd30b00d87eabc1e5f65e39ddbe04a321f:0
- value
- 703054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bb1429c93ab1611da0f75e4f8574a32bd036c4a OP_EQUAL
- address
- 3FtF1XpaAwPWRiWF9npbbrUBBcSLHtHQ67